Shock Troopers: I have been after this for a while but I didn't want to spend too much. I found it at an arcade and got it for $30. Such a badass game. Like metal slug, the unique enemy animations (guy smoking, etc) are great. Love those little details.

Shock Troopers 2nd: Bought here from gegrago (awesome seller). I have a soft spot for pre rendered sprite work. It's a shame there just isn't as much bells and whistles as the original. The gameplay is still there though. Way more violent so it gets points there.

Double Dragon: also bought from gegrago. I really only wanted it because I love the unique neo fighters and this was the last one on my "get" list. The super meter integrated in the life bar is very interesting. Great, huge sprites. I was enjoying it so much that it made me watch the movie on Netflix. I regret nothing. Scott Wolf probably regrets it. Not me.

Viewpoint: bought at the same arcade I got ST. One of my better bargains as it is a beautiful, original copy with seal intact and original label. Only 30$. They guy wanted $100 per metal slug boot, and they were nearly all boots, 1-"6". Gotta love arcade ops and their "earners". Viewpoint is silly difficult and I'm determined to get a good score.
